Contents of the Course
Multiple integrals. Application of double and triple integrals. Change of variables for double and triple integrals. Integral and uniform convergence. Vectoral analysis. Gradient, Rotation, Divergence. Integrals along paths. Surfaces and surface integrals. Green theorem, Divergence theorem, Stokes theorem
 
Course Syllabus
 WeekSubjectRelated Notes / Files
 Week 1Maximum and minumum, critical points, Taylor expansions, second derivative test
 Week 2Maximum and minumum problems with constraints, Lagrange multiplier rule
 Week 3Extremum points over closed sets and solutions of related problems
 Week 4Integral over n-dimensional rectangles, definitions
 Week 5Multiple integrals as iterated integrals
 Week 6Integral over more general sets
 Week 7Evaluation of multiple integrals and solutions of problems
 Week 8Mid-term exam
 Week 9Integration and uniform convergence
 Week 10Vectors, vector product, gradient, divergence, curl
 Week 11Paths and curves, parametric equations, reparametrization
 Week 12Integrals along paths, surfaces, surface integrals
 Week 13Integral theorems, Green theorem, orientations
 Week 14Gauss's divergence theorem, Stokes's theorem and solutions of problems
 Week 15Orientable and non-orientable surfaces
 Week 16End-of-term exam
